Data-informed retention starts with understanding how subscribers actually engage over time. Rather than relying on surface metrics like churn rate alone, savvy teams extract patterns from usage frequency, feature adoption, and cohort behavior. By segmenting users into meaningful groups—beginners, power users, lapsed participants, and seasonal purchasers—you can surface the moments that predict risk or opportunity. The goal is to translate raw telemetry into actionable insights. This requires clean data pipelines, consistent event definitions, and a culture that treats usage as a narrative rather than a spreadsheet. When you align analytics with business goals, you reveal the subtle cues that signal what customers truly need at each stage.
The next step is to quantify need states, a concept that translates observed behavior into usable signals for retention design. A need state is the set of circumstances a subscriber experiences that drives value or signals disengagement. For example, a new user might need guided onboarding, a busy professional may crave efficiency, and a long-time user could seek advanced customization. By mapping usage trajectories to these states, you identify precise moments to intervene with offers, content, or product tweaks. The analytical framework becomes a forecasting tool: when a user enters a particular state, you can preempt churn by deploying timely, relevant interventions.

With a clear map of usage trajectories, your organization can forecast retention pressures before they become critical. An effective workflow begins with real-time dashboards that highlight deviations from expected patterns. If a user cohort accelerates in feature adoption, you might reward momentum to reinforce healthy engagement; if another cohort slows down, you probe for friction in onboarding, pricing, or access. The most successful retention programs treat these signals as invitations to tailor experiences rather than generic promotions. By coupling state detection with preventive actions, you create a proactive retention engine that strengthens every customer’s sense of progress and belonging.

Designing prompts that match need states requires precision and empathy. Rather than blanket discounts, craft offers that reflect the user’s current reality. For a beginner in onboarding, provide guided tutorials, a lightweight starter plan, or hands-on walkthroughs that demonstrate quick wins. For a busy subscriber, deliver time-saving features, automation, or templated workflows. For a price-sensitive user, experiment with value-based pricing, flexible commitments, or tiered access. The art lies in aligning incentives with actual usage data, so the reward feels natural, not manipulative. When offers resonate with lived experience, they are more likely to convert into stable, durable engagement rather than short-term spikes.

Activation and onboarding are critical windows for shaping long-term retention. An analytics-driven activation plan looks for early indicators of sustained use, such as completing a core task, saving preferences, or returning within a defined window. When these signals emerge, trigger a welcome sequence that blends education with mutual value demonstration. The sequence should be lightweight yet informative, guiding new users toward their first tangible outcomes. If the data shows friction early on, you can adjust the onboarding funnel, simplify steps, or position the most impactful features prominently. The objective is to convert initial curiosity into habitual behavior that persists beyond the promotional period.

Beyond onboarding, usage-driven retention hinges on ongoing value alignment. Regularly reassess what customers find most valuable, and update retention tactics to reflect changing needs. Use adaptive messaging that evolves with usage trends, offering predictive content suggestions or feature recommendations that appear exactly when users could benefit from them. Experiment with micro-offers that complement peak activity days, aligning price and value with the user’s demonstrated preferences. The most resilient subscription programs treat value as a living construct, continuously refined by data, feedback, and the evolving story of how customers live inside the product.

A robust retention strategy treats experimentation as a core practice. Run controlled tests to compare different retention offers, messaging styles, and timing windows against a stable baseline. Use statistically sound designs to avoid false positives and ensure that observed gains reflect genuine shifts in behavior. Document hypotheses, track outcomes, and publicly share learnings across teams. When teams align around a shared understanding of need states, you unlock faster iterations and more confident investment in retention programs. The discipline of testing accelerates improvement while preserving customer trust, because changes emerge from evidence rather than guesswork.
Personalization should feel like expert guidance, not intrusive tracking. Build segments that respect privacy and still deliver meaningful customization. Leverage anonymized behavior patterns to surface relevant content, tips, and offers. For instance, highlight onboarding resources to new users, recommend advanced tooling for power users, and present flexible plans to price-conscious subscribers. The aim is a tailored experience that demonstrates attentiveness to the subscriber’s journey. When customers sense that the product understands their context, they’re more inclined to stay, engage deeply, and explore additional value, which compounds over time.

Communicating value in a way that feels natural requires careful language choice and timing. Your messaging should reflect observed need states, not generic problem statements. Lead with outcomes, not features, and show how the product supports progress toward personal or professional goals. The timing of communications matters as well: present relevance when the customer is most receptive, such as after a successful task, a milestone, or a period of renewed engagement. Consistency across channels reinforces trust, so ensure that emails, in-product prompts, and customer alerts tell a cohesive story. This coherence makes retention strategies feel thoughtful rather than transactional.
The economics of retention offers must be sustainable and scalable. Price tests, bundling strategies, and tier transitions should be evaluated against long-term profitability, not short-term wins. Use lifetime value projections to gauge the expected impact of each intervention, and adjust for churn risk, acquisition cost, and usage intensity. When offers are designed around need states, the perceived value rises, which improves both retention and perceived fairness. The strongest programs balance generosity with discipline, ensuring that retention motions are financially viable while still delivering meaningful, recurring value to subscribers.
The synthesis phase is where cross-functional teams translate analytics into a coherent retention strategy. Product, marketing, and customer success must align on the definitions of need states and the corresponding actions. Shared dashboards, agreed-upon KPIs, and transparent roadmaps create a unified language for retention. When teams coordinate efforts, interventions become more precise, less intrusive, and more likely to produce durable engagement. A well-orchestrated system lets you anticipate churn drivers, deploy timely interventions, and measure impact in aggregate as well as by cohort. The result is a healthier subscriber base whose value compounds over time.
Finally, embed adaptability at the core of your approach. Markets shift, usage evolves, and new competitors alter the landscape of need states. Build a framework that accommodates change without sacrificing consistency. Document learnings, celebrate successes, and iterate with humility. The evergreen practice of subscription analytics is not a one-off project but a continuous discipline. By staying curious about how needs change and how behavior responds to tailored retention, you create lasting loyalty and a sustainable path to growth that scales with your product’s trajectory.
